Description:Role Overview
In this role, you will support the integration and testing of complex aerospace systems, ensuring hardware and systems perform as designed. You will work in an Assembly, Integration, and Test (AI&T) environment, contributing to mission-critical space and missile defense programs. This position offers hands-on technical work, cross-functional collaboration, and opportunities to grow into certified test leadership roles.

Key Duties / Responsibilities
• Execute integration and test activities to verify hardware and system performance
• Develop, maintain, and execute test procedures that support vehicle integration and delivery
• Coordinate daily test readiness and execution across multiple disciplines and support teams
• Support and perform duties as a Certified Test Conductor / Test Engineer (certification obtained on the job)
• Review requirements and ensure systems are testable and meet customer expectations
• Analyze test results and document findings in clear, accurate reports
• Identify, document, and support resolution of discrepancies
• Collaborate with engineering, manufacturing, program management, and customer teams to meet technical, schedule, and cost objectives

Work Environment
• Work is performed in assembly, integration, test, and laboratory environmentsThis role supports activities across Huntsville and Courtland, Alabama
• Hands-on interaction with flight hardware, test equipment, and engineering teams
• May include standing, lifting, and working around energized systems in accordance with safety procedures
